Defining SL Segment Value Selection dimension criteria

  1. When you specify Selection on EB10.3 and the budget dimension's source is Strategic Ledger Segment, the SL Segment Value Selection (EB11.5) form displays.
  2. On SL Segment Value Selection (EB11.5), select a user analysis to identify the Strategic Ledger segment that you want in the dimension.
    Note: If you are using multiple Strategic Ledger segments in budgeting, then you must create a separate budget dimension for each segment. This indicates the Strategic Ledger segment from which values will be selected.
  3. Select one of these options:
    • Specify or select Yes in All Values to include all user analysis values. This will populate the dimension with all user analysis values for the segment that you specified.

    • Specify or select a User Analysis list that you have established in Lawson Attribute Matrix. When you select this option, the user analysis values that are members of the list are included in the budget dimension.

      Note: Make sure the list that you specify is defined for the user analysis that you identified for the budget dimension.
  4. Click Preview to see the user analysis values that are members of the budget dimension. The Member Preview (EB12.1) form displays.
  5. On Member Preview (EB12.1), click one of these buttons:
    • Click Update List to build a list of members for the dimension based on the user analysis values that you selected.

      Note: If this is a new budget, then you must click this button to build your list for the first time.
    • Click View Current List to view a list of members for the dimension. The Strategic Ledger Preview (EB12.6) form displays.

      Note: This action does not rebuild the list.
  6. On Strategic Ledger Preview (EB12.6), you can view the user analysis values that you will include in the budget dimension.
    Note: To scroll to an item in the list, you can specify the segment name in the Position To field and press Enter.
